What Rayman Means

This name has Germanic and English roots, potentially a variation of Raymond, meaning 'wise protector' or 'counsel wolf'.

The Story of Rayman

This name carries the strength of ancient Germanic warriors and the wisdom of seasoned protectors.

Rayman has Germanic and English origins, likely a variation of Raymond, meaning 'wise protector' or 'counsel wolf.' This sturdy name emerged in the early 20th century, carrying with it a sense of loyal guardianship and resourceful spirit.
